    Rodney's Secret Burger Sauce is my attempt a recreating the Big Mac Sauce made famous by McDonald's. This is one great copycat sauce!
    Rodney's Secret Burger Sauce

    I was tired of always having the same condiments on my beef burgers so I decided to create my own. To be honest, I was trying to replicate McDonald's Big Mac® Sauce. That's why I am calling this "Rodney's Secret Burger Sauce".

    This recipe is so simple to make and chances are you already have all the ingredients at home. You can always substitute the cornichons for any pickle as long as they are dill and not sweet.

    📋 What Ingredients do I need

    You will need the following ingredients to make my secret burger sauce recipe (see recipe card for quantities): Ketchup, Brown Mustard, Mayonnaise, Light Brown Sugar and Cornichons.

    🥣 How to Make Secret Burger Sauce

    In a medium bowl, mix the ketchup, brown mustard, brown sugar and mayonnaise.
    Add in the chopped cornichons and mix until evenly distributed.
    Let the sauce sit for at least 1 hour in the refrigerator. This will allow all the flavors to meld. You can use it immediately, but the longer you let it sit in the refrigerator, the more flavorful it will be.

    Rodney's Secret Burger Sauce

    Rodney's Secret Burger Sauce is my attempt a recreating the Big Mac Sauce made famous by McDonald's. This is one great copycat sauce!
    5 from 1 vote
    Print Recipe Rate Recipe
    Prep Time 5 mins
    Total Time 5 mins
    Course Condiments, Sauces & Dry Rubs
    Cuisine American
    Servings 8
    Calories 119 kcal

    Ingredients
     

    • ⅓ Cup Ketchup
    • ⅓ Cup Spicy Brown Mustard
    • ½ Cup Mayonnaise
    • 1 tablespoon Light Brown Sugar
    • 3 Cornichons, Finely Chopped
    Prevent your screen from going dark

    Instructions
     

    • In a medium bowl, mix the ketchup, brown mustard, brown sugar and mayonnaise.
    • Add in the chopped cornichons and mix until evenly distributed.
    • Let the sauce sit for at least 1 hour in the refrigerator. This will allow all the flavors to meld. You can use it immediately, but the longer you let it sit in the refrigerator, the more flavorful it will be.
